Abstract
The wireless power transfer (WPT) efficiency of a set of antenna structures via the Strongly Coupled Magnetic Resonance (SCMR) method is studied here in the air. Work has been done loop, simple spiral and helices. This paper shows the possibilities of using a wide range of antenna structures, which are naturally electric or magnetic for wireless power transfer efficiency SCMR.
